ق: Can ODM brick making machines handle recycled aggregates or demolition waste?
اي: ها, the twinshaft mixer and hydraulic system accommodate aggregates up to 20mm nominal size with up to 30% recycled content. Field data shows compressive strength reduction of less than 8% when using 25% recycled concrete aggregate compared to virgin materials.

ق: What is the maintenance schedule for critical components?
اي: Hydraulic oil change every 2,000 ڪم جا ڪلاڪ (ISOS VG 46 گريڊ), filter replacement every 500 ڪلاڪ, mold inspection every 10,000 سائيڪلون, and vibration motor bearing replacement at 8,000 ڪلاڪ. The PLC system requires annual firmware updates.
